Continuous paper
(standard and multipart): front, rear, and bottom entry

Thickness

0.22 mm (0.0087 inch)

Weight

192 g/m² (51 lb)

Width

101.6 to 254 mm (4.0 to 10.0 inches)

Length (one page)

101.6 to 558.8 mm (4.0 to 22.0 inches)

Copies

1 original + up to 4 copies

Thickness

Printable area 0.065 to 0.39 mm

(0.0025 to 0.015 inch)

Perforated edges up to 0.9 mm (0.035
inch)

Weight
(not multipart)

52 to 82 g/m² (14 to 22 lb)

Weight
(one sheet of multipart)

40 to 58 g/m² (12 to 15 lb)

Binding

Point glue or paper staples on both
sides (front, bottom, or rear entry)

❏ The continuous multipart forms should be securely joined

together along the left and right edges by crimping.
Crimping should be pressed in from the original sheet side
and go completely through all copy sheets.

❏ The ratio of the cut/uncut length at the perforation should

be between 3:1 and 5:1.

❏ The perforation between pages should not extend all the

way to the edges of the paper.

❏ At the perforation between pages, the horizontal and

vertical perforation cuts should not cross.

❏ The thickness of the perforation part when extended should

be 1 mm or less.
